Shared Accommodations In This Two Levelled Open Concept Unit With Great Style. Fantastic Location, Walking Distance To The Eglinton West Subway Station, Shopping And Restaurants. Turn Key Unit With All Utilities Included. Two Generous Size Bedrooms. The Kitchen And One Bathroom Is Shared. Each Bedroom Can Be Rented Individually Or As A Whole Unit. Kitchen/Dining Room/Sitting Area is Combined, See Attached Photo. A 10 Minute Walk To The Cedarvale Subway Station Formerly The Eglinton West Subway Station and Oakwood LRT Station.
